一种应用于DICOM格式的医学图像隐私保护方法技术

技术编号:22725764 阅读:48 留言:0更新日期:2019-12-04 07:03
本发明专利技术公开了一种应用于DICOM格式的医学图像隐私保护方法,首先构建混沌系统;然后利用哈希函数生成混沌系统的初始值和系统参数,并对原始明文图像进行空间上的置乱操作;接着计算新一轮的混沌系统初始值和系统参数,并对置乱的图像进行扩散和比特移位操作,以消除明文之间的统计特性;对移位后的中间密文进行异或操作,以进一步增强密文像素和算法之间的相关性,最终得到加密的密文图像;最后对DICOM文件的标签信息进行加密。本发明专利技术对选择明文攻击、密钥蛮力攻击、差分分析攻击具有很强的鲁棒性。

A privacy protection method for medical image in DICOM format

The invention discloses a medical image privacy protection method applied to DICOM format, which first constructs a chaotic system, then generates the initial value and system parameters of the chaotic system by using hash function, and performs spatial scrambling operation on the original plaintext image; then calculates the initial value and system parameters of the new round of chaotic system, and spreads and shifts the scrambling image Operation to eliminate the statistical characteristics between the plaintext; exclusive or operation to the shifted intermediate ciphertext to further enhance the correlation between the ciphertext pixels and the algorithm, and finally get the encrypted ciphertext image; finally, encrypt the label information of DICOM file. The invention has strong robustness to select plaintext attack, key brute force attack and differential analysis attack.

【技术实现步骤摘要】
一种应用于DICOM格式的医学图像隐私保护方法
本专利技术属于信息安全
,涉及一种图像加密方法,特别是涉及一种DICOM格式的的医学图像加密方法。
技术介绍
DICOM(DigitalImagingandCommunicationsinMedicine)即医学数字成像和通信,被广泛应用于医学图像设备当中,患者的医学图像也都是以DICOM文件格式进行存储。但是医学图像在传输的过程中易遭到黑客攻击,使病人的隐私遭到泄露。因此,为保护病人的个人隐私信息,对DICOM格式的医学图像进行加密处理显得愈发重要。DICOM文件分为两个部分,一部分是前面的标签记载了病人的个人隐私信息,另一部分是图像像素部分,因此在加密的过程中要同时对文字和图像信息进行加密。对于一个固定的加密算法,每次加密的密钥是相同的,难以达到“一次一密”的加密效果,因此只要有足够多的样本就可以对算法进行破译。于是提出一种安全性更高的医学图像加密方法显得愈加重要。
技术实现思路
为了解决上述技术问题,本专利技术提供了一种应用于DICOM格式的医学图像隐私保护本文档来自技高网...

【技术保护点】
1.一种应用于DICOM格式的医学图像隐私保护方法,其特征在于,包括以下步骤:/n步骤1:构建超混沌系统;/n步骤2:利用哈希函数生成超混沌系统的初始值,并对原始明文图像进行空间上的置乱操作;/n步骤3:计算新一轮的混沌系统初始值和系统参数,并对置乱的图像进行扩散和比特移位操作,以消除明文之间的统计特性;/n步骤4:对移位后的中间密文进行异或操作,以进一步增强密文像素和算法之间的相关性,最终得到加密的密文图像;/n步骤5:对DICOM文件的标签信息进行加密。/n

【技术特征摘要】
1.一种应用于DICOM格式的医学图像隐私保护方法,其特征在于,包括以下步骤:
步骤1:构建超混沌系统;
步骤2:利用哈希函数生成超混沌系统的初始值,并对原始明文图像进行空间上的置乱操作;
步骤3:计算新一轮的混沌系统初始值和系统参数,并对置乱的图像进行扩散和比特移位操作,以消除明文之间的统计特性;
步骤4:对移位后的中间密文进行异或操作,以进一步增强密文像素和算法之间的相关性,最终得到加密的密文图像;
步骤5:对DICOM文件的标签信息进行加密。


2.根据权利要求1所述的应用于DICOM格式的医学图像隐私保护方法,其特征在于,步骤1中所述超混沌系统为:



其中a,b,c,d,r是控制参数,x、y、w、z为系统的状态变量。


3.根据权利要求2所述的应用于DICOM格式的医学图像隐私保护方法,其特征在于,步骤2的具体实现包括以下子步骤:
步骤2.1:用SHA-512哈希算法对原始明文图像进行哈希操作,得到一个512比特的二进制序列S,其中M为明文图像数据的行数,N为明文图像数据的列数;
步骤2.2:把二进制序列S平均分成四个二进制序列,每个128比特,并转换成对应的十进制数字得到X1,X2,X3,X4;
步骤2.3:由下式生成超混沌系统的初始值;



当a=35,b=3,c=12,d=7,r=0.6时,系统进入混沌状态,由此得到四个超混沌序列Ln,n=1,2,3,4;
步骤2.4:对于超混沌序列L1,舍弃前T个序列值,并依次取从T+1个序列值开始的小数点的前两位和后两位组成一个新的整数,保留原整数的符号,得到序列L′1,其中T=M+N+(X1+X2+X3+X4)mod256;
步骤2.5:对原始图像像素矩阵进行行与列交替的循环移位,步长为L′1(n),n表示为第n个序列值,当序列值为正数时表示向右的循环移位,当序列值为负数时表示为向左的循环移位;
步骤2.6:分别用超混沌序列L2,L3,L4依次重复步骤2.4和步骤2.5各一次,完成原始图像的像素置乱,得到置乱的明文图像


4.根据权利要求3所述的应用于DICOM格式的医...

【专利技术属性】
技术研发人员:张明武彭博石润华
申请(专利权)人:湖北工业大学
类型:发明
国别省市:湖北;42

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1